Effective Storage Unit Management Tips


Running a self-storage business demands focus and careful preparation. Here are some guidelines to help you optimize your operation's performance.



Initially: Implement Modern Security Measures


Safety is paramount in storage facility management. Use advanced monitoring equipment and use secure locks. Check that each component is working efficiently at all times. Think about installing motion detectors for enhanced security.



Second: Ensure Clean Facilities


Routine upkeep is essential for customer satisfaction. Organize upkeep duties to ensure the units well-maintained. Create a detailed maintenance plan and instruct workers on effective methods. Frequently evaluate the facilities to identify and address concerns efficiently.



Additionally: Enhance Client Relations


Outstanding customer service will make a significant impact. Guide employees to be friendly and resolve client issues effectively. Adopt surveys to receive comments from customers and leverage this feedback to improve operations. Give discounts for positive reviews to build a strong client relationship.



4: Utilize Smart Marketing Techniques


Promoting your self-storage business effectively can draw new clients. Use online marketing to reach a wider audience. Maintain a informative website that offers all necessary information to availability. Engage with patrons through regular updates and offer promotions to boost sign-ups.



Lastly: Emphasize Staff Development


Continuous development for employees is essential to improve high standards. Organize workshops on latest customer service skills. Support staff to bring new ideas and reward outstanding service. Foster a supportive team spirit that values development.
